Features of Heavy-Duty Mesh Fencing
Heavy-duty mesh fencing is primarily designed to withstand harsh conditions and provide reliable security. One of its main features is the use of high-tensile steel wire, making it significantly stronger than regular fencing options. The mesh is generally welded or woven to create a robust structure that is resistant to bending, breaking, and corrosion. The thickness of the wire and the spacing of the mesh can vary, allowing for customization based on specific security needs.
Additionally, this type of fencing often comes with a protective coating, such as galvanization or PVC coating, which helps enhance its durability and ensure that it can withstand outdoor elements without succumbing to rust or wear. The finish not only improves longevity but also offers aesthetic appeal, making it a popular choice for both industrial and residential areas.
Benefits of Heavy-Duty Mesh Fencing
One of the primary benefits of heavy-duty mesh fencing is its security capabilities. The robust design deters intruders and provides a physical barrier that enhances the safety of properties. This makes it ideal for use in high-security areas, including prisons, military installations, and industrial sites.
Moreover, heavy-duty mesh fencing offers visibility, which can be both a benefit and a drawback depending on the application. The open mesh design allows for clear sightlines, enabling surveillance while preventing the entrapment of animals or individuals within the fenced area. This feature is particularly appealing for agricultural applications, where it is crucial to monitor livestock or crops.
Another significant advantage is its relatively low maintenance requirements. Due to its durable construction and protective coatings, heavy-duty mesh fencing does not require frequent repairs or replacements, making it a cost-effective option in the long run. Property owners can enjoy peace of mind knowing that their investment will last for years with minimal upkeep.
Applications of Heavy-Duty Mesh Fencing
The versatility of heavy-duty mesh fencing allows for a wide range of applications. In the agricultural sector, it is commonly used for fencing around livestock pens, vineyards, and orchards, providing a secure environment for animals and crops while allowing for air circulation and visibility.
In urban settings, heavy-duty mesh fencing is frequently utilized for park boundaries, playgrounds, and schools, where both security and visibility are paramount. Its robust nature also makes it suitable for construction sites, where it serves as a barrier to protect tools and materials from theft while ensuring public safety.
Industrial facilities benefit significantly from heavy-duty mesh fencing as well. It can delineate property boundaries, secure equipment, and restrict access to dangerous areas. Moreover, it is also commonly used to protect warehouses and storage facilities, providing an additional layer of security against unauthorized entry.
